diff options
author | Harald Freudenberger <freude@linux.vnet.ibm.com> | 2015-05-21 10:01:11 +0200 |
---|---|---|
committer | Herbert Xu <herbert@gondor.apana.org.au> | 2015-05-22 11:23:03 +0800 |
commit | a1cae34e23b1293eccbcc8ee9b39298039c3952a (patch) | |
tree | e1d43c2c40d8bb1ce1ee2322acce92ff12fb54c0 /lib | |
parent | 7b2a18e05feb86f9be25602abfa9604a6b977f79 (diff) | |
download | linux-a1cae34e23b1293eccbcc8ee9b39298039c3952a.tar.bz2 |
crypto: s390/ghash - Fix incorrect ghash icv buffer handling.
Multitheaded tests showed that the icv buffer in the current ghash
implementation is not handled correctly. A move of this working ghash
buffer value to the descriptor context fixed this. Code is tested and
verified with an multithreaded application via af_alg interface.
Cc: stable@vger.kernel.org
Signed-off-by: Harald Freudenberger <freude@linux.vnet.ibm.com>
Signed-off-by: Gerald Schaefer <geraldsc@linux.vnet.ibm.com>
Reported-by: Herbert Xu <herbert@gondor.apana.org.au>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
Diffstat (limited to 'lib')
0 files changed, 0 insertions, 0 deletions